Seven adults and 16-year-old boy were found dead Friday, April 22 at four properties near Piketon. On the morning of April 22nd, 2016, police officers in Piketon, Ohio discovered that eight members of a single family had been shot execution-style and killed overnight, while they slept in their beds. Four crime scenes, thirty-two gunshot wounds, eight members of the Rhoden family left dead in their homes.
